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1594 61167044005 1073753165 5233
162948 692
162948 692
761130 26 201303183
All about undefined
Interested in learning more?
162948 692
761130 26 201303183
See more
13094822 56
0968325532 5611869 016369 92
See more
2459197 130147
78377 22 741 69374 90112329
See more